The optimal playstyle for Lunae in Wuthering Waves involves filling up her forte bar and consuming it to unleash massive damage. You can further activate her Resonance Liberation and Outro Skill to provide powerful buffs to teammates. As such, she shines in the sub-DPS role, assisting hypercarry damage dealers in every rotation.

Wuthering Waves Lynae kit overview

Wuthering Waves Lynae is a sub-DPS from the Spectro element, and she deals quite a bit of damage to enemies upon entering the Kaleidoscopic Parade stage. She can further buff teammates' damage by 24%. Additionally, her Outro Skill amplifies the all-elemental and Resonance Liberation damage of the incoming Resonator.

The following list further summarizes her crucial skill sets:

  • For starters, Lynae has access to three forte bars. The default one is called overflow, and it fills up as you perform Normal Attacks, Heavy Attacks, and Resonance Skill.
  • However, her Intro Skill generates the most amount of Overflow.
  • Lynae can activate an Enhanced Heavy Attack upon filling up the default forte gauge. She enters the Kaleidoscopic Parade stage after casting the ability.
  • During the Kaleidoscopic Parade stage, Overflow gets converted into Lumiflow, and she gets access to the enhanced versions of her abilities.
  • The latter depletes quickly if you stop moving or pause your attacks.
  • She gains access to free skating and speed skating.
  • • The Kaleidoscopic Parade stage also grants access to Polychrome Leap, a special jump attack.
  • Using Polychrome Leap generates up to three bars of True Color, indicated above the Lumi Flow forte gauge.
  • Once she has three True Color stacks, use Normal Attack to consume the gauge and perform Visual Impact, which deals massive Spectro DMG to targets.

How to optimally play Lynae in Wuthering Waves

Here are some general tips to optimally play Lynae in WuWa:

  • You would want to start the battle with the main DPS and build their concerto energy to switch to a support unit, preferably Shorekeeper.
  • Once Shorekeeper has her Outro Skill, switch to Lynae. She will enter combat with her Intro Skill, which will fill up most of her default Forte bar.
  • Use Normal Attacks to gain maximum Overflow and cast the enhanced Heavy Attack to enter Kaleidoscopic Parade.
  • Hold down the Normal Attack button to deal some damage to targets. Make sure to also cast her Resonance Liberation to buff the entire team.
  • Perform Visual Impact to deal more damage before switching to the main DPS.
  • Triggering Outro Skill while swapping is necessary to transfer the damage amplification and Resonance Liberation DMG buff to the next character in the rotation.
